/ Forside / Teknologi / Udvikling / VB/Basic /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
VB/Basic
#NavnPoint
berpox 2425
pete 1435
CADmageren 1251
gibson 1230
Phylock 887
gandalf 836
AntonV 790
strarup 750
Benjamin... 700
10  tom.kise 610
Hvordan angiver man fnytter...
Fra : Gert Krabsen


Dato : 17-01-05 10:43

Jeg har brug for at søge efter 'fnytter' i en tekststreng med f.eks.
Replace() funktionen.

Men hvordan angiver man lige tegnet " ? Jeg har prøvet \" /" {"}
m.v. uden held


mvh
Krabsen


--
Sendt via Opera.
www.krabsen.dk
www.responsnord.dk
mfl

 
 
Gert Krabsen (17-01-2005)
Kommentar
Fra : Gert Krabsen


Dato : 17-01-05 10:49

Mon, 17 Jan 2005 10:42:39 +0100, Gert Krabsen
<news@fjernkrabsenfjernes.dk> skrev:

> Jeg har brug for at søge efter 'fnytter' i en tekststreng med f.eks.
> Replace() funktionen.
>
> Men hvordan angiver man lige tegnet " ? Jeg har prøvet \" /"
> {"} m.v. uden held
>

Tanketorsk - man bruger naturligvis Chr(34)

Svaret givet af hensyn til historikken


mvh
Krabsen



--
Sendt via Opera.
www.krabsen.dk
www.responsnord.dk
mfl

Tomas Christiansen (17-01-2005)
Kommentar
Fra : Tomas Christiansen


Dato : 17-01-05 12:46

Gert Krabsen skrev:
> > Jeg har brug for at søge efter 'fnytter' i en tekststreng med f.eks.
> > Replace() funktionen.

> Tanketorsk - man bruger naturligvis Chr(34)

Nå, du kalder anførselstegn for "fnytter" - ville have troet at det blev
brugt om apostroffer.

En anden metode (hvis man ikke gider at skrive så meget, er at bruge
dobbelt-anførselstegn.
Eksempel: Ændre alle anførselstegn (") til stjerner (*):
Replace("Citat: ""En ged"" citat slut", """", "*")

-------
Tomas



Gert Krabsen (17-01-2005)
Kommentar
Fra : Gert Krabsen


Dato : 17-01-05 13:11

Mon, 17 Jan 2005 12:45:52 +0100, Tomas Christiansen
<toc-01-nospam@blikroer.dk> skrev:

> Gert Krabsen skrev:
>> > Jeg har brug for at søge efter 'fnytter' i en tekststreng med f.eks.
>> > Replace() funktionen.
>
>> Tanketorsk - man bruger naturligvis Chr(34)
>
> Nå, du kalder anførselstegn for "fnytter" - ville have troet at det blev
> brugt om apostroffer.

Ikke helt. Jeg bruger fnyt om apostrof ' og dobbeltfnyt om
anførselstegn "


> En anden metode (hvis man ikke gider at skrive så meget, er at bruge
> dobbelt-anførselstegn.
> Eksempel: Ændre alle anførselstegn (") til stjerner (*):
> Replace("Citat: ""En ged"" citat slut", """", "*")



I dette tilfælde skal alle ' udskiftes med " .
Jeg prøvede det med den dobbelte " uden at få det til at virke. Men
Chr(34) gjorde jobbet og er helt ufarlig:

rettetKommentar = Replace(fnytSS!kommentar, "'", Chr(34))

/Krabsen


--
Sendt via Opera.
www.krabsen.dk
www.responsnord.dk
mfl

Tomas Christiansen (17-01-2005)
Kommentar
Fra : Tomas Christiansen


Dato : 17-01-05 14:53

Gert Krabsen skrev:
> rettetKommentar = Replace(fnytSS!kommentar, "'", Chr(34))

rettetKommentar = Replace(fnytSS!kommentar, "'", """")

Prøv med copy-paste, hvis dine fingre ikke rigitg vil du som vil
Jeg har brugt dobbelt-anførselstegn i mere end 20 år (ikke kun i VB,
selvfølgelig) og det har virket fint.

-------
Tomas



Søg
Reklame
Statistik
Spørgsmål : 177549
Tips : 31968
Nyheder : 719565
Indlæg : 6408820
Brugere : 218887

Månedens bedste
Årets bedste
Sidste års bedste